Skip to main content

Christian World News - April 28, 2017


Share This Video

This week on Christian World News: Russia is named a top violator of religious freedom, Christians in Taiwan go 48 hours straight worshiping and praying to the Lord, and a new movie tells the story of a forgotten atrocity.